jatlh pagh:
>The problem comes when we want to say "Kruge makes Maltz eat qagh." The
>subject is clearly Kruge, but what is the object? Is it Maltz, or
>is it the qagh?
chup DloraH:
>They both are, but in two sentences. Remember, sometimes klingon needs two
>sentences.
>matlh SopmoH Qugh. qagh Sop matlh.
Hmm...that gives me an idea:
qagh Sopbogh matlh'e' SopmoH Qugh.
Literal Translation: Kruge makes Maltz, who eats gagh, eat.
